How to Avoid Burnout in your Online Marketing Business

Have you ever had a day where you felt like you were working too many hours on your Online Marketing Business? What do you do when you feel burned out? Do you take time out of your busy schedule to go to the gym, play golf or go surfing? Or do you just keep on working until you finish the task?

I recently visited an online marketing forum to do some research to see what people had to say about this issue. Here is what I have to share with you after reading what people said about dealing with burn out.

Sometimes it is a good idea to take time out of your business to enjoy life. You need to reinforce the why in Online Marketing. It is very important that you don't work every day of the week and that you don't work so many hours in the day that you can't find time to eat or sleep. You need to have time to spend with your loved ones as well.

Taking a day off to rejuvenate is not a bad idea. I personally use Sunday as my day off since it is meant to be a day of rest and a day to think about what I could do better with my business. I work on my business during the other days of the week. But sometimes I still take a few hours off to go to the beach, or golfing.

You should set a schedule of what tasks need to be done and when they should be done. You might want to consider working on some parts of your business during certain times of the day. If you write articles, you might want to consider writing them in the morning time when your mind is clear and fresh instead of writing them in the evening after a long day.

You will want to do the tasks that require little brain power during the evening time when your brain is usually fried after a long day. Spend time visiting online marketing forums so that you can gather up different marketing ideas. I find evenings to be a better time to do that when I don't feel like doing any work that requires me to use my brain. This should also be a time to watch some motivational and training videos.

You should also consider outsourcing some of the more tedious and repetitive tasks so that you can focus on the more important stuff in your business. For Example, if you do article or video marketing, you might want to consider purchasing some software that will automate the process of distributing your articles and Videos to different websites. There are many different article and video submission services that you can use to distribute your content to different website so that you don't spend all day doing it.

If you work too hard and spend too much time doing repetitive tasks, you will get so burned out that you will want to quit. But by taking some time out of your business and outsourcing the more monotonous and repetitive tasks, you will prevent yourself from getting burned out in your business and will be able to stay motivated to achieve your goals.
